The SEM has many advantages over the older microscopes. One advantage is its large depth of field, which allows more of the chosen sample to be in the focus at the same time. Another advantage is that it has much higher resolution. Therefore, samples that are spaced closely together can be magnified at much higher levels. This microscope also gives the examiner much more control in the degree of magnification because the SEM uses electromagnets rather than lenses (Scanning Electron Microscope, n.d.).
